What I noticed regarding #PlayToEarn games is that they lack the fun factor, and I'm not the only one publicly saying that. The way I see it, you're not much involved in such games aside from buying NFTs and putting these to work somehow. You don't get to "kick a ball, shoot a rifle, or drive a vehicle" in the digital realm of such games.

The avatar (your identity) of such games is more like a spectator than an active gamer. However, the gaming industry is huge. According to the latest data from Newzoo, the industry is expected to continue to grow, with over $218 billion in revenue predicted by 2024.

The rise of mobile gaming and the emergence of new technologies such as virtual and augmented reality are expected to drive this growth, along with the increasing popularity of esports and the continued growth of the PC and console gaming markets.
